Synopsis
Helen Brathwaite qualified as a State Registered Nurse in 1978, a State Certified Midwife in 1980, and a Registered Mental Nurse in 1982. Helping to influence her life- style choices, as her sensitive body reacted negatively to certain medicinal drugs. Causing tiredness, drowsiness, and elevated liver function tests. Her grandmother has also impacted her thoughts towards the usage of alternative forms of treatments such as aromatherapy, and acupuncture, in association with other conforming medicines, as she was a great believer in homeopathy. She has no previous literary experiences but has been inspired to impart to others her personal story, that they would be exhilarated also., Leaving Trinidad two months short of my twentieth birthday to study nursing in England in 1975. Overcoming homesickness and culture differences to realise my dreams of qualifying as a nurse and midwife. Our busy lives as a midwife/ psychiatric nurse, working opposite shifts to ensure our children were cared for adequately. The problems ensueing involving my health, and subsequent car accident in 2002, cutting short my working life. Exploring the benefits of alternative treatments to aid management and recovery. Highlighting the importance of positive thinking, and an optimistic attitude to life. Expressing gratitude for being alive. Finally realising that having the accident at the time that I did was a blessing in disguise. I felt unwell. My body overworked and stressed. Something more sinister could have occurred in its place. It is in adversity that I learnt to survive by conquering my fears. To be the Victor instead of the victim.
